Why operating model alignment matters before ERP configuration
Many finance ERP programs struggle because regional teams inherit a system design before leadership agrees on the operating model. In practice, this creates inconsistent chart of accounts structures, fragmented approval policies, duplicate vendors, conflicting tax treatments and reporting delays. Before configuring Odoo Accounting or related applications, leadership should define how finance services will operate across regions: shared services versus local execution, global policy ownership versus regional exceptions, and centralized reporting versus statutory autonomy.
This alignment exercise should answer a set of executive questions. Which finance processes must be standardized globally, such as intercompany accounting, period close governance and treasury visibility? Which processes require regional variation, such as tax localization, payroll interfaces or banking formats? Which legal entities need separate books, journals, warehouses or approval chains? In Odoo, these decisions directly affect multi-company management, access controls, document flows, reporting structures and integration patterns. If the operating model is unclear, the ERP design becomes reactive and expensive to maintain.
Discovery, assessment and business process analysis
A premium implementation begins with a structured discovery phase that combines executive interviews, process workshops, system landscape review and control assessment. The objective is to understand not only current workflows but also the business rationale behind regional differences. Finance leaders often discover that some variations are regulatory necessities while others are legacy habits created by prior systems, acquisitions or local workarounds.
| Assessment Area | Key Questions | Implementation Output |
|---|---|---|
| Operating model | What is global, regional and entity-specific? | Decision rights matrix and target governance model |
| Finance processes | How do AP, AR, close, intercompany and reporting work today? | Current-state process maps and pain point register |
| Systems landscape | Which upstream and downstream systems exchange finance data? | Integration inventory and dependency map |
| Data and controls | Where are master data issues, audit risks and reconciliation gaps? | Data quality assessment and control remediation backlog |
| Technology readiness | What are the cloud, security and support constraints? | Deployment principles and environment strategy |
Business process analysis should focus on end-to-end finance value streams rather than isolated transactions. Procure-to-pay, order-to-cash, record-to-report, fixed assets, expense management and intercompany processing should be examined across regions to identify bottlenecks, manual handoffs and control weaknesses. Where finance depends on operational triggers from Sales, Purchase, Inventory, Project or HR, those dependencies must be documented because finance performance is often constrained by upstream process design.
Gap analysis and target-state design decisions
Gap analysis should compare the target operating model against standard Odoo capabilities, required localizations, integration needs and governance expectations. The goal is not to maximize customization. It is to determine where standard functionality supports the business, where configuration is sufficient, where an OCA module may be appropriate and where a controlled extension is justified. This distinction is critical for long-term maintainability, upgradeability and partner support.
- Adopt standard Odoo functionality when the process can be harmonized without material business risk.
- Use configuration when regional variation is legitimate but manageable through company settings, journals, fiscal positions, approval rules or reporting structures.
- Evaluate OCA modules when they address a recognized functional gap with a clear maintenance approach and fit the enterprise support model.
- Customize only when the requirement is strategically differentiating, legally necessary or essential to control design.
For finance programs, common design decisions include whether to use a global chart of accounts with regional mapping, how to structure intercompany rules, how to manage shared vendors and customers, how to separate statutory and management reporting, and how to govern approval thresholds across entities. Odoo Accounting, Documents, Spreadsheet and Knowledge may be relevant where they improve close management, audit support and policy access. Inventory or Purchase should only be included when finance outcomes depend on stock valuation, procurement controls or landed cost accuracy.
Solution architecture for multi-company and multi-region finance
The solution architecture should reflect both legal structure and management structure. In Odoo, multi-company implementation is central to regional finance alignment because it affects transaction segregation, shared master data, intercompany flows and reporting visibility. The architecture should define company hierarchy, user roles, approval domains, shared services access and regional service boundaries. If the business operates multiple warehouses with financial implications such as regional stock ownership, transfer pricing or valuation timing, the warehouse model must be aligned with finance design rather than treated as a separate logistics decision.
An API-first architecture is especially important in multi-region environments where finance depends on banks, tax engines, payroll providers, procurement platforms, eCommerce channels, data warehouses or legacy operational systems. Integration design should prioritize stable interfaces, event ownership, reconciliation logic and error handling. The ERP should remain the system of record for defined finance objects, while surrounding systems should exchange data through governed APIs rather than unmanaged file transfers wherever possible.

Functional design, technical design and configuration strategy
Functional design should convert business decisions into executable process rules. For finance, this includes journal structures, fiscal periods, tax logic, payment terms, approval workflows, intercompany rules, analytic dimensions, document retention expectations and reporting outputs. The design should explicitly identify global standards and approved regional variants. This prevents local teams from recreating process divergence during configuration.
Technical design should define environments, identity and access management, integration methods, extension patterns, audit logging, monitoring and deployment controls. Security design is especially important in multi-region finance because segregation of duties, privileged access, regional data access and approval authority must be enforced consistently. Monitoring and observability should be planned early so that transaction failures, integration delays and performance degradation can be detected before they affect close cycles or executive reporting.

Integration, data migration and master data governance
Finance transformation succeeds or fails on data discipline. Data migration strategy should separate historical reporting needs from operational cutover needs. Not every legacy transaction belongs in the new ERP. Leadership should define what must be migrated as open items, balances, fixed assets, vendor and customer masters, bank details, tax references and analytic structures. Historical detail can often remain in an archive or reporting repository if legal and audit requirements permit.
Master data governance is essential in a multi-region model because duplicate or inconsistent records create reconciliation issues, payment risk and reporting distortion. Ownership should be assigned for chart of accounts governance, customer and vendor creation, banking data validation, tax attributes, payment terms and intercompany master records. Governance should include approval workflows, stewardship roles, data quality rules and periodic review cycles.
Integration strategy should define canonical finance objects, interface ownership and reconciliation controls. APIs should be preferred for near-real-time exchange where business timing matters, such as payment status, invoice creation, order posting or project cost updates. Batch interfaces may still be appropriate for payroll, bank statements or regional reporting feeds when timing and control requirements allow. The key is to design for traceability, exception handling and auditability rather than simply moving data between systems.
Testing, risk management and business continuity
Testing should be organized around business risk, not only technical completeness. User Acceptance Testing must validate end-to-end finance scenarios across regions, including exceptions, approvals, intercompany transactions, tax treatments, period close activities and management reporting. Test cases should be tied to business outcomes and control objectives so that sign-off reflects operational readiness rather than superficial screen validation.
Performance testing is important when multiple regions process transactions in overlapping close windows or when integrations create high-volume posting activity. Security testing should validate role design, segregation of duties, privileged access controls, audit trails and regional access restrictions. Risk management should maintain a live register covering data quality, localization gaps, integration dependencies, cutover readiness, change resistance and support capacity.
Business continuity planning should define backup procedures, recovery objectives, fallback processes for critical finance operations and communication protocols during incidents. In cloud ERP programs, continuity also depends on deployment architecture, monitoring, observability and support escalation paths. Hypercare should therefore be planned as an operational control period, not merely a project extension.
Training, change management and go-live execution
Training strategy should reflect role-based responsibilities rather than generic system navigation. Regional controllers, AP teams, treasury users, shared services staff, approvers and executives need different learning paths. Training should combine process education, control expectations and system execution so users understand why the new model exists, not just where to click. Knowledge transfer should also cover support teams, super users and partner delivery teams.
- Use change impact assessments to identify where regional teams will experience policy, role or workflow changes.
- Create a super user network across entities to support adoption, issue triage and local reinforcement.
- Align communications with business milestones such as close improvement, control visibility and reporting consistency.
- Run go-live rehearsals that include cutover tasks, reconciliation checkpoints, escalation paths and executive decision gates.
Go-live planning should include cutover sequencing by entity or region, open transaction handling, bank and payment readiness, reconciliation checkpoints, support staffing and executive command structure. A phased rollout is often preferable for multi-region finance because it reduces risk, allows design refinement and protects business continuity. Hypercare should focus on transaction stability, close support, issue prioritization, user confidence and KPI tracking.
